This abandoned brick built arched railway bridge spans the Llangollen Canal at Grindley northwest of Whitchurch in Shropshire a short distance southeast of the former Grindley Brook Halt.

The bridge was built to carry the London and North Western Railway's line to a junction on the Crewe to Chester line near the village of Tattenhall.

This line opened on 1 October 1872, with double track throughout and was intended to provide competition to the Great Western Railway's line between Chester and Shrewsbury. The LNWR hoped that it would attract the majority of the coal traffic from south Wales destined for the docks at Birkenhead on the River Mersey.

The last freight traffic used the line in January 1963, five years after the last passenger service. The track was lifted around two years later.

On 4 July 1937 Grindley Brook Halt a wooden-built stop was opened a short distance to the morthwest of this bridge.

On the disused-stations.org.uk website for 'Grindley Brook Halt' there is an excerpt from an Ordanance Survey Map for the area around the halt which clearly shows the Bridge atop an embankment on the souteast approach to the Halt.

This bridge marks the county boundary between Shropshire to the southeast and Cheshire to the northwest. The boundary follows the line of the canal for quite a distance to the north.
